Rob Bischoff, went on to form Faster Than Flash in '96. The original band consisted of Rob on vocals and guitar, Matt Tillman on guitar, Lee evans on bass and Bob Mcdonald on drums.They were heavily influenced by 60's english bands like The Who, Pink Floyd with Syd Barrett, Nick Drake and some punk influences like the clash and some traditional country as well.They played some shows at The now defunct Covered Dish, Rickenbackers, Florida Theater and Brick City Music Hall.They started to get a good following but due to a job offer Matt Tillman relocated to Atlanta.Rob later reformed Faster Than Flash with a whole different line up in '99.Along with songwriting partner Curt Beasley they went into an alternative rock-country direction. They released their debut album in 2000.The band is now playing clubs in the North Florida area every weekend and has been a favorite amongst music lovers.They've shared the stage with Georgia Satellites, Dr. Hook, Black oak Arkansas, and Molly Hatchet.
